Electrical System

The electrical system keeps your car running and your tech working. Key parts here include the battery, alternator, and starter. The battery provides the initial power to start your car, while the alternator recharges it as you drive. The starter cranks the engine to get it running. Other essential parts include bulbs for headlights, taillights, and interior lights. Check your fuses regularly! They protect your electrical system from shorts and damage. Make sure the wiring harnesses are intact and not damaged. The electrical system also includes various sensors and modules that control everything from engine performance to climate control. Modern cars rely heavily on electronics. This means that a malfunctioning sensor or module can cause significant problems. Regularly checking the battery terminals for corrosion, testing the alternator's output, and replacing burned-out bulbs are simple maintenance tasks that can prevent bigger issues. Where to Buy 2017 Honda Accord Sport Parts

Okay, so you know what parts you need, but where do you get them? Let's explore your options:

Dealership

Your local Honda dealership is a reliable source for genuine O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) parts. OEM parts are made to the same specifications as the original parts installed in your car. This ensures a perfect fit and optimal performance. The downside? They can be pricier than aftermarket options.

Auto Parts Stores

Auto parts stores like AutoZone, Advance Auto Parts, and O'Reilly Auto Parts are great for a wide selection of parts, including both OEM and aftermarket options. They often have knowledgeable staff who can help you find the right parts for your Accord Sport. Check for sales and discounts to save some cash!

Online Retailers

Online retailers like Amazon, eBay, and dedicated auto parts websites offer a vast selection of parts at competitive prices. You can often find great deals and compare prices from multiple vendors. Read reviews carefully before purchasing to ensure you're getting a quality product.

Used Parts

If you're on a budget, consider used parts from salvage yards or online marketplaces. Used parts can be a cost-effective solution, especially for cosmetic or non-critical components. Inspect the parts carefully before buying to ensure they're in good condition.

Maintaining Your 2017 Honda Accord Sport

Regular maintenance is the key to keeping your Accord Sport running smoothly and preventing costly repairs. Here's a quick overview of essential maintenance tasks:

Oil Changes

Change your oil and oil filter at the manufacturer's recommended intervals. This is critical for engine longevity. Use the correct oil type and viscosity. If you drive in severe conditions, change the oil more frequently.

Tire Rotation

Rotate your tires regularly to ensure even wear. This will extend the life of your tires and improve handling.

Fluid Checks

Check and top off your fluids regularly, including coolant, brake fluid, power steering fluid, and transmission fluid. Use the correct fluids for your car. Check for leaks.

Filter Replacements

Replace your air filter and cabin air filter regularly. This will improve engine performance and air quality.

Brake Inspections

Have your brakes inspected regularly and replace pads and rotors as needed. Inspect brake lines and hoses for leaks. Pay attention to brake noise and performance.
